Eva Marcille Sparks Controversy Demanding Child Support For Children

"Man adopts your child and now you want child support."

Fans of “The Real Housewives of Atlanta” are in a frenzy after former cast member Eva Marcille filed for divorce from her husband, Michael T. Sterling, following nearly five years of marriage.

The news of their split has left fans torn, but it’s Marcille’s recent demand for child support that has ignited a heated debate.

In her divorce filing on March 23, Marcille stated that she and Sterling are “currently living in a bona fide state of separation.” However, it’s her request for child support for all three of their children that has raised eyebrows. This includes her older daughter, Marley Rae Sterling, whom Sterling willingly adopted.

According to reports, Marcille is seeking financial support from Sterling for the care of their two biological sons, 5-year-old Michael and 3-year-old Maverick, as well as for Marley Rae. The former “America’s Next Top Model” winner is also asking for assistance with medical bills for their children.

While Marcille’s request may seem reasonable to some, it has sparked a wave of mixed feelings among Twitter users.

One user criticized Marcille, calling her a “bird” and suggesting that the child should not have been adopted  if she now demands child support.

Another user argued that she should seek support from her child’s biological father instead.

Regardless of the outcome, one thing is clear: the divorce between Marcille and Sterling is not without its complications, and fans are eager to see how the situation unfolds.
